B. J'. CAMP, OF MARION, OHIO.
Letters Patent No. 74,497, dated February 18, 1868 reissue No. 3,126,'dated September 22, 1868.v
IMPROVEMENT 1N SCROLL-saws.
tlg tlgehule :stemt tu im tigesetettrs' @anni rmt mating ruft nf tlg: tame.
TO ALL WHOM- IT MAY QONCERN: f
Be it known that I, B. J. CAMP, of Marion, in the county ofMarion, and Stateof Ohio, have invented a. new and useful Improvement in Scroll-Saws; and do hereby declare ,the following to be a full, clear, and exact description thereof, reference being had to the accompanying drawings, and tothe letters of reference marked Figure 1 isa front view, partly in section, of my improvedsaw.
Figure 2'is a vertical sectional elevation of the same, taken on the line gaat, fig. 1.
Figure 3 is a detail horizontal section of -the saine, takenon the line y y, fig. -1.
Figure l is a. detail horizontal section of the same, taken on the line z' vz., iig. 1; and
Figurev 5 is a detail vertical section, showing the manner of fastening the lower end of the saw.
My invention relates to a new 'mauner of fastening and guiding reciprocating scroll-saws, so that the same will work with great ease, and canibe operated with the greatest speed, without jarring or getting out of order; and it consists, first, in the manner of'securing the lower end of the saw, by'means of a ten'oned screw, to a `vertical-slottedshank,r1:irojeeting from a. reciprocating cross-head, of usual construction; second, in the form and arrangement of the upper and lower guides, both of which are inclined, or-their lower ends thrown forward, whereby a raking motion isl given to the saw, without necessitating an increase of power.
Also, in theapplication of adjustable springs, with grooved ends, to guide the saw and 'prevent it from bending, one or both of saidvsprings being secured to an up-and-down sliding shoe and guide-block.
In order to enable others skilled in the art to make and use my invention, I will now proceed to describe its construction and operation, referring to the annexed drawings, which formv a part of this specification.
I A represents the table orplatform; B is the saw-blade; C is the lower stationary guide; D is the upper stationary guide.
The two guides are secured to some 'substantial frame. Their faces are inclined, as shown in fig. 2, i. e., theii'lower ends are thrown further forward than their upper ends, their anglesV of inclination being exactly equal to each other. l
In the lower guide slides a. vcro ss-head, E, which is moved by a pitman, from a crank-shaft or otherwise.
From the upper edge of the cross-head projects a slotted vertical pin, F. The lower end'of the saw is held in this slotted pin, and a sleeve, a, is arranged around the same, in which a set-screw, b', isheld, as shown in iig. 5. The -end of this set-screw is. provided with a tenon, which lis inserted into a hole in the saw, but, being a trifle shorter than the thickness of the saw, it does not pass entirely through the same, so that the saw is in fact clamped between the shoulderon the set-screw on one side, and one arm ci' the pin F on the other side.
To the upper, end of the saw is secured a flat pin, c, which is made of steel, and passed through a hole in this end of the saw, 'then flattened to prevent it from coming out, and then hardened to prevent heating, and4 which pin operates, -instead of a cross-head working in grooves', in the upper guide D.
G is an shaped bar, the vertical arm offwhich is fitted through a hole in the upper guide, in such a manner'that it can be raised and lowered at will. The end of its Ahorizontal arm is forked, and {its around the "saw-blade, above the table A, Vto guide the same.
I I is a'spring, whichis secured to the upland-down adjustable bar G, and is provided with forked steel ends, which fit around the saw-blade, and'serve to guide -tlie saw, at the same time preventing the saw from bending i sideways. A
I is a spring, which'is secured to the upright frame, J, tol which the guides are secured, said spring being arranged below the table A, as shown. This spring is also provided with forked steel end/s, which act on the saw-blade in a similar manner as the spring I-I;
Th'e set-screwsd and e, which strike the springs H and I on' their lower side, are'used for the purpose of regulating the springs for different widthof saws.
Having thus ful/ly described my invention, whatIclaim as new, and desire to secure by Letters Patent, is-
1'. Securing or clampingthe lower end of the saw-blade B to the slotted pin'F, by means of the sleeve a i andtenoued iet-screw b, the tenon thereof being inserted into a hole in the saw, so'that the saw is olemper 'between the shoulder of said set-screw and side of the pin F, substantially as herein set forth. l n
2. The forked adjustable springs H and I, arranged, as describetL-one above and one below the s'awtable, for the purpose of obvating the denger of breaking the saw, at the same time as they actas guides for it, subetantially as herein set forth, Y
3. The up-and-down adjustable guide-bar G, carrying the bentV spring IL constructed and arranged to operate substantiallyl as herein set forth. Y
